Font Size: a A A

Design And Implementation Of A Over-the-Counter Quotation System

Posted on:2016-10-30Degree:MasterType:Thesis
Country:ChinaCandidate:C R DingFull Text:PDF
GTID:2348330479954388Subject:Software engineering
Abstract/Summary:PDF Full Text Request
Depending on the market place, trades can be divided into transaction on exchange and OTC(over-the-counter) in financial markets. Transaction on exchange means doing stock transactionactivities through the stock exchange while OTC refers unlisted or listed securities not to trade through the stock exchange but in the OTC markets. With the fast growth of domestic economy, the direct financing channels of exsisting enterprises(including the Main Board, Growth Enterprise Market, and the Third Market) has become increasingly unable to meet the needs, so it is importane to develope the OTC market to supplement and improve the direct financing channels of enterprises. The quotation system of a OTC system is the item of this study.The quotation system is one of the core systems of the OTC market and the vital topic of the research. The quotation system is expected to adopt the C/S model of distributed systems, and Delphi 7.0 to complete the preparation of the frontend interface of the client which can generate complex graphical program with its friendly graphical development IDE. As the large number of financial software, the database of the system uses ORACLE 10 g, Pro*C as backend programming language and uses the C compiler of VC to compile the C programs that were pre-compiled by Pro*C. In order to meet the requirements of other subsystem interfaces, the system calls or generates dbf data file as input and output, relying on the Hundsuncompany‘s brokerage operations platform V2.0. The system uses multi-threading technology on each interface file read, click the transaction processing, forced transaction processing, market produce, release and other functions.Analyzing the background and the meaning of the system, declaring the aim of the system and the principal of design in detail, system architecture and key technologies are resolved. The system can run accurately to ensure timeliness of information processing and real-time with lots of data query plans and data transmission schemes, and coupled with other subsystems to achieve a normal interaction. For clicked declaration, stock balance checking is processed n the backend. If there is a balance and matching the quotation, then make it deal, update the stock information and declared information and return transaction benefit so that information releasing in real-time. Finally, after the stress test, estimate the daily transactions handling by quotation system and figure out the peak of processing per second.
Keywords/Search Tags:Quotation system, Multi-threading, Over-the-counter, Memory matching
PDF Full Text Request
Related items